Visiting NC leader Mahat attends programs organized by Nepali Janasamparka Samiti in Japan



TOKYO: Nepali Congress leader and former finance minister Ram Sharan Mahat on Saturday attended a program organized by Nepali Congress’ sister organization Nepali Janasamparka Samiti, Japan.

According to ad hoc chairman of Nepali Janasamparka Samiti, Japan, Bhupi Govinda Shrestha, leader Mahat delivered his speech on Nepal’s current political situation and upcoming CA election.

The program was organized at Everest International School.  Leader Mahat is scheduled to attend a program in Nagoya on Sunday.

The NC leader is currently in Japan at the invitation of Japan’s ruling Liberal Democratic Party.
